Abstract
Method and device for metering and dispensing viscous or partly fluid materials in which the fluid material is flowed downwardly as a column through a tube, is separated into portions by injecting gas into the column to form bubbles spaced along the length of the fluid column and discharging the separated portions from an outlet opening of the tube. The apparatus includes a tube together with a controlled fluid material supply, a gas supply, a gas inlet for generating bubbles to separate fluid passing through the tube into portions and an outlet from the tube for discharging separated portions of fluid. The fluid portions may be collected and maintained separate by deposition in a displaceable medium such as air, liquid or powder, or by separate containers for each portion. The portions deposited in powder may pick up powder in the form of a non-tacky coating.

- 10. A device for metering and dispensing fluids comprising a tube through which a fluid is progressed, an outlet at the end of the tube through which the fluid may be dispensed, means for progressing a column of fluid through the tube to establish a substantially constant rate of flow to the outlet and means for injecting at timed intervals successive portions of gas into the tube to form bubbles spaced along the length of said column to separate the fluid dispensed from the outlet of the tube into metered portions determined by said rate and said intervals.
